## Environment Variables: Stocktake Reconciler

The nightly reconciliation job for Cobblefox Retail compares warehouse counts against the ledger and files discrepancy tickets automatically. RECON_WINDOW controls the lookback period (default 48h); RECON_DRY_RUN should stay false in production. All variables are loaded from the job's env file at dispatch time, so changes require a re-queue rather than a restart. The credential the job uses to write tickets into the ops tracker is defined on the line that follows.

env line for hawep-fajef: RELAY_SECRET20=b8916dc10b8926458aa2

Welcome to the Fernwhistle event platform. All plugin-emitted events must declare a schema registered in the Coppervane registry before publishing; unregistered payloads are dropped at the broker. Use the registry CLI to validate locally, then register under your plugin namespace. Registry calls authenticate with the service key issued to your plugin, shown below.

app token of fajop-fahif = qvz4-AnML

Leadership Review Briefing — Project Anselwood Delay

For the finance team: Project Anselwood, the internal ledger migration at Corvane Holdings, is now eleven weeks behind schedule. Root causes include vendor staffing gaps and an underestimated data-cleansing effort. Costs to date remain within the revised envelope, though contingency is nearly exhausted. The steering group has agreed next steps, which are recorded confidentially below.

confidential, kahog-bawif: The northern region missed its Pramir quota by 20.0 percent last quarter. Casaxek Freight plans to lower the Fraion list price by 41.5 percent in December. The finance team signed off on a budget of $236.4 million for Project Druius. The renewal with Fenysix Partners closes at $91.3 million a year, 2.1 percent below the last contract.

Hey — welcome aboard! Quick handover on FareForge, our shipping-fee rules engine. Rules live in YAML under rules/zones, and every merge to main triggers a staging bake. Watch out: the flat-rate override for the Kelvane region is intentionally hardcoded until Q3, so don't "fix" it. Releases go out Tuesdays; Marta from platform usually sanity-checks the tariff diffs first. Everything else is in the runbook. You'll need the deploy key to push signed release bundles, so here it is.

rollout seal: bky3_7wZ